New WISP in Eastern Ontario
(old news - 12:04PM Sunday Dec 05 2004)
There is a new service now being provided in the Kingston-Napanee area by IHorizons.net. 900Mz Wireless Broadband service is now being installed to subscribers in this area, just got mine up and running Dec 1'st. Advertised speed for my service is 2048 down, and its not too far off if you calculate overhead through router and firewall, got a 1918kbps this morning on a speedtest to Eastlink. Practically speaking so far the downloads have been running from most sites for http downloads around 130KB, so I am very happy with it after not having any option but dialup. Bit pricy to start up, around 500 for modem, installation and first 3 months service, but after that it is not too bad, for further info see the WISP site at ihorizons.net.
